    Notes: Summary We present a classification for secondary constriction (qh) regions with C-banding technique in chromosomes 1,9, and 16 by means of comparing them to the short arm of chromosome 16. It is simple and convenient and can be used routinely. It can be incorporated into the modified Paris nomenclature system.

    Notes: Summary Long Y chromosomes in a relatively unbiased large sample of newborn infants were measured. The proportion of prior abortions was increased twofold in mothers of long Y infants compared to the control in the Caucasian sample. Our results indicate that an increased length of Y chromosome may be an important cause of fetal loss.

    Notes: Summary The frequency of somatic chromosomal aberrations was studied in 522 newborn infants and 602 mothers. Both the rates of aberrations on a per cell basis and the frequency of individuals with varying rates of aberrations were determined. All types of aberrations were more frequent in maternal cells, and the total chromosome break rate in mothers was three times higher than in neonates. Only 2 of the infants had structural rearrangements when 10 cells/newborn were analyzed, compared to 8, or more than 1%, of the mothers. In view of the relative rarity of chromosome aberrations in the neonatal cells, lymphocytes can be utilized as a convenient biological dosimeter for the surveillance of human populations from birth onwards.

    Notes: Summary The association of human acrocentric chromosomes was found to be nonrandom using fluorescence technic. The occurrence of chromosomes D13-15 in Robertsonian rearrangement has been shown to be non-random (Hecht et al., 1968). Ohno et al. (1961) have postulated these rearrangements might be related to acrocentric association. In two studies (Nakagame, 1969; Shaw et al., 1969), however, a random distribution of the D group chromosomes in association was found by autoradiography in lymphocytes. The recently described fluorescence technic (Caspersson et al., 1971) permits a reliable identification of each of the 23 pairs and we would like to report the results of our re-examination of acrocentric association by this method.

    Notes: Summary Seven dicentric bisatellited marker chromosomes, ascertained at amniocentesis, chorionic villus sampling, and in blood from an abnormal liveborn were characterized cytogenetically. All seven markers demonstrated brilliant bands by the DA/DAPI technique corresponding to C-band positive regions. Although some dicentric DA/DAPI-positive bisatellited markers have been identified as inverted duplicated 15s, recent literature has suggested that DA/DAPI lacks specificity for chromosome 15. Our evaluation of DA/DAPI-positive bisatellited marker chromosomes by in situ hybridization shows that some originate from chromosome 15 whereas DA/DAPI negative bisatellited markers may not be derived from 15. The morphological variations noted in our studies are discussed with respect to nomenclature.

    Notes: Summary Fragile sites are nonrandom, heritable sites on chromosomes that can be induced to form gaps, breaks, and rearrangements under specific conditions. There is currently no established criterion to define a common fragile site. We applied seven published criteria to our data from three groups of subjects: (1) three pairs of like-sexed twins, (2) four unaffected von HippelLindau (VHL) family members, and (3) six patients affected with VHL disease. Substantial differences were present in the numbers of sites considered positive by these criteria. While some of this variability can be attributed to technical factors, our data illustrate the problems in comparing results from different studies to assess the significance of fragile sites. A recently published criterion is based upon the Poisson distribution. We found this criterion to be flawed in its presentation, and furthermore, the Poisson distribution did not provide an adequate approximation to our data. We propose here an alternative approach based upon the negative binomial distribution.

    Notes: Abstract The association between trisomy 21 and a high incidence of atrioventricular canal defects (AVCDs) indicates that a locus on chromosome 21 is involved in this congenital heart defect. We have investigated whether a genetic locus on chromosome 21 is also involved in familial nonsyndromic AVCDs. Short tandem repeat polymorphisms (STRPs) from chromosome 21 were used for linkage analysis of a family having multiple members affected with AVCDs. In this family, the gene for AVCDs is transmitted as an autosomal dominant with incomplete penetrance. The affected family members are nonsyndromic and have normal karyotypes. Two-point and multipoint linkage analyses produced significantly negative LOD scores for all informative markers. A comparison of the overlapping exclusion distances obtained for each marker at LOD equal -2.0 with the 1000:1 consensus genetic map of the markers, excludes chromosome 21 as the genetic location for AVCDs in this family. The exclusion of chromosome 21 indicates that another gene, not located on chromosome 21, is involved in atrioventricular canal defect formation.

    Notes: Abstract The pericentric chromatin of chromosome 18 was found to be far more heterogeneous for restriction endonuclease AluI (5′ ··· AG ↓ CT···3′) than previously thought. The extent of such heterogeneity was characterized using 50 normal Caucasians and 5 cases of trisomy 18 or Edwards' Syndrome. The AluI-resistant chromatin can arbitrarily be classified into at least five sizes by comparison with the length of the short arm (p) of chromosome 18. They are: negative (1), small (2), medium (3), large (4) and very large (5) with incidences of 11.30%, 19.13%, 29.57%, 29.57% and 10.43%, respectively. In addition the location of the chromatin can be classified into four types depending upon the position relative to the primary constriction. For example: Type I (absent); Type II (present on p arm only); Type III (present on q arm only); Type IV (present on centromere and extending into both p and q arms). The incidences of types I, II, III, and IV were 11.30%, 62.61%, 0.87%, and 25.22%, respectively. Based on limited data, AluI-resistant chromatin was found to be predominantly “large” and “very large” in Edwards' Syndrome samples. In addition, no case with negative Alu-resistant chromatin was noted. Therefore, it is tempting to speculate that the amount of chromatin present on the centromere might play a role in non-disjunction in Edwards' Syndrome cases. Although the variation observed in the present study is continuous, the proposed classification has some important implications for future investigations.
